Experian, Katz Settle Over Call Processing Patents

Law360, New York (May 21, 2008, 12:00 AM ET) -- Credit information provider Experian Plc has joined a long list of companies that settled with billionaire inventor Ronald A. Katz over patents for interactive voice applications, Katz revealed on Wednesday.

Katz said that Experian had entered into a settlement agreement with his company, Ronald A. Katz Technology Licensing LP, and would pay an undisclosed sum for a nonexclusive license to the patents he holds.
